SHENZHEN, China - China’s oldest and biggest trade expo opened online for the first time this week to make up for lost face-to-face trading in the wake of the coronavirus outbreak, though some buyers and sellers complained of teething problems.

With travel restrictions making the twice-yearly Canton Fair in Guangzhou impossible, organisers moved online, touting more than 25,000 exhibitors showing products across ten 24-hour live broadcast rooms. Chinese tech giant Tencent is providing cloud support for the 10-day event, with buyers and sellers able to message each other in real time. The company declined to comment.“We can only see buyers come in, but we can’t actively communicate with them,” Elaine Gu, a marketer for hand sanitiser maker AoGrand, told Reuters by phone on Monday.
